How The Optifeed Works

The Optifeed™ uses a high performance powder suction pump that vacuum conveys from 3 to over 200 pounds per minute of any powder or solid.

For materials that are easily dissolved or suspended, the Optifeed discharge could then be sent on to the next step in the process. If materials require shear to properly disperse, deagglomerate or emulsify, they can be recirculated through a batch tank with in-tank high shear mixer. Alternately, the material can be processed through a Dynashear or Boston Shearmill for in-line high shear mixing, without the need for a batch mixer.

Basic Rules for Use

  • Maximum viscosity before or after ingredient introduction is 2500 cps.
  • The maximum allowable head-on discharge side is 10 psi. If the head loss exceeds recommended levels, a booster pump on the discharge piping should be installed.
  • The minimum incoming flow rate for the system is 35 GPM.

If soy protein, carrageenan, starch or similar products are used, a Fastfeed system may be necessary.

One significant point for all users of powder induction equipment to be aware of: It is very difficult to control with absolute precision the volume of the entrained material and its instantaneous ratio to the motive liquid. Most often, powder induction systems are mounted in a batch mixing process to ensure the desired recipes are achieved.

 

Optifeed Specifications

  OES-E200 OES-V200 OES-V250
Sanitary Ball Valve (Hopper) 2 in. / 50.8 mm 2in. / 50.8 mm 2 in. / 50.8 mm
Hopper diameter / Volume 24 in. / 3.5 cu. ft. 24 in. / 3.5 cu. ft. 24 in. / 3.5 cu. ft.
Flow Control Valve(s) N/A (1) 2 in. / 50.8 mm (1) 2.5 in. / 63.5 mm
Motor (Washdown Duty) 7.5 HP Stainless 7.5 HP Stainless 15 HP White Epoxy
Hopper Grate Optional Optional Optional
Seal Double Double Double

* Higher viscosities achievable with the addition of a positive displacement take-away pump
